CK Infrastructure Holdings Limited (CKI), formerly Cheung Kong Infrastructure Holdings, is described as the largest publicly listed infrastructure company in Hong Kong, with investments in energy, transportation and water infrastructure across Hong Kong, mainland China, Australia, New Zealand, the United Kingdom, continental Europe and North America. Founded in 1996 and headquartered in Hong Kong, it is majority owned by CK Hutchison Holdings, the flagship company of businessman Li Ka-shing, whose elder son Victor Li serves as chairman. The company has made major acquisitions including UK electricity networks from Electricite de France in 2010 and Eversholt Rail Group for 2.5 billion pounds in 2015.
